Hello,

Currently I am 21 weeks pregnant and have a swollen lymph node in my right armpit. My doctor has told me that it could be lymphoma, but wants to wait for 2 months to see if the lymph node gets larger. He will not order a biopsy. I told him I am uncomfortable with waiting 2 months, but he insists there is nothing that can be done for lymphoma while pregnant anyway. First of all, I am wondering if lymph nodes often swell during pregnancy and end up being non-cancerous. I am also wondering if there are treatment options for lymphoma during pregnancy. Of course I am cursed with an HMO until January, after which I will have access to more doctors with a PPO health plan. Is it safe to wait so long for a biopsy? Psychologically, I am not doing so well not knowing what is going on with my body. Thanks for listening.

Hello

Any treatment for lymphoma during pregnancy is contraindicated. Your lymph node in the axilla can be benign as well. Also, if you are not having symptoms such as fevers, night sweats, weight loss, it is less likely that it is lymphoma. During pregnancy it is extremely complicated to make decisions like that. Different doctors may have different opinions.
